Siding Service in Norwalk, CT
Siding services encompass the installation, repair, and replacement of exterior wall coverings that protect and enhance the appearance of a home. These projects can include updating worn or damaged siding, installing new materials to improve energy efficiency, or customizing the look of a property with different styles and textures. Homeowners often seek siding services to boost curb appeal, increase durability against weather elements, or address issues such as cracks, warping, or moisture infiltration.
Before requesting siding work, property owners typically want to understand the various material options available, such as vinyl, fiber cement, or wood, and how each may suit their property's needs and aesthetic preferences. It’s also helpful to consider the scope of the project-whether it involves full replacement or targeted repairs-and to clarify any concerns about maintenance requirements or long-term performance. Proper planning ensures that the siding installation or repair aligns with the homeowner’s goals for their property's exterior.

Common Siding Service Jobs
Vinyl Siding - a durable and low-maintenance option that enhances curb appeal.
Fiber Cement Siding - offers strength and resistance to moisture and pests.
Wood Siding - provides a classic look with natural beauty and versatility.
Metal Siding - ideal for modern designs with long-lasting performance.
Insulated Siding - improves energy efficiency while protecting the exterior.
Siding Replacement - updates the appearance and integrity of aging or damaged siding.
Siding Service Questions
What types of siding materials are available?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al siding, each offering different looks and durability levels.
How can siding improve property value? Properly installed and maintained siding enhances curb appeal and can increase the overall value of a property.
What signs indicate siding needs repair or replacement? Visible damage such as cracks, warping, or missing sections suggest the siding may require attention.
What maintenance is recommended for siding? Regular cleaning and inspections help keep siding in good condition and identify issues early.
